Alderman Mabbett advised that a delegation was in attendance with respect to Westwood Park and Mr. Jack Arnold, 3600 Hughes Place, addressed the Council on behalf of those present expressing concern over the clearing being carried out at Westwood Park and stated that the work is more extensive than that agreed to at the recent Public Information Meeting. Aldermen Keryluk and Mabbett agreed to carry out an on site inspection at 7:30 a.m., Tuesday, July 25th, 1978 and requested that the Works Superintendent order that no further work be carried out until some clarification of the work to be done is obtained. Darlene Johnson, 2382 Patricia Avenue, added that the natural bush area near the tennis courts had been considered the only safe area for the small children to play and further that the traffic in the area was becoming a problem.
